Manly Junior Nationals

The 2022 MJ Nationals wrapped up yesterday on Pittwater after 3 days of sailing and lots of fun, which is what this class is all about. The 17 Open fleet entries and 8 Novice teams had a bit of everything to deal with, including a big Nor-Easter that gave the crews some great rides down the reaches.

mj

Harrison Thomas and Chloe Jansen from Manly 16s won the Open division. Matilda King and Nixon Lydement also from Manly 16s won the Novices. It was great to see a couple of RPA teams with borrowed boats also getting in the mix.

A lot of these kids will head up to Port Stephens in a couple of weeks for the Flying 11 Nationals. Good luck to them all.
